精华内容
下载资源
问答
  • 二进制文件srcfile 转换成文本文件 targetfile,16进制显示。 二进制文件srcfile 转换文本文件 targetfile,16进制显示。 二进制文件转换文本文件 targetfile,16进制显示。 二进制文件转换文本文件,16进制显示...
  • 主要介绍了16进制显示字节流的技巧分享,需要的朋友可以参考下
  • qt实现的16进制显示控件,可以用来显示串口原始数据,同时支持字符串显示。资源为一个调用demo。用作参考。
  • 32位无符号的十六进制按照二进制码反序,输出的结果用16进制显示 例: 输入:0x1 输出:80000000 算法思路: 1.输入用scanf格式化输入的%x来输入16进制数 2.将16进制数的每一位拆分成8421BCD码,比如16进制...

    32位无符号的十六进制按照二进制码反序,输出的结果用16进制显示
    例:
    输入:0x1
    输出:80000000
    算法思路:
    1.输入用scanf格式化输入的%x来输入16进制数
    2.将16进制数的每一位拆分成8421BCD码,比如16进制的12拆分成0001 0010
    3.对每四位进行倒序,分别乘1,2,4,8变成16进制 此时步骤2的数变成 8 4
    4.倒序输出,不足的位数补0.比如上一步骤输出结果是:48000000
    代码实现(cygwin64位):

    int main()
    {
            int n,y,t;
            int sum[8]={0};//因为32位最多显示8位16进制
                                    //这里都初始化为0,方便之后的输出操作
            int num=0;
            scanf("%x",&n);//按照16进制格式化输入
            while(n!=0){
                y=n%16;//把倒序拆分16进制
                for(int i=0;i<4;i++){
                        sum[num]+=(y%2)*pow(2,4-i-1);
                        //将拆分出来的16进制转换成8421BCD码
                        //再乘以相应的权值相加
                        y=y/2;
                }
                n=n/16;
                num++;
        }
        for(int i=0;i<8;i++)
                cout<<sum[i];
        cout<<endl;
    }
    

    运行结果:
    这里写图片描述

    展开全文
  • 读取bin文件 并且用16进制显示 bin文件是二进制文件,是文件格式binary的缩写。虚拟光驱文件常用bin作为后缀,但这并不意味着所有bin文件都是虚拟光驱文件。工程应用中,从flash读取的输出,经常保存成bin文件,有时...
  • vi/vim常用: 16进制显示

    2020-08-20 11:44:14
    vi/vim常用: 16进制显示 #打开file文件 vim file #在命令模式下输入.. 以16进制显示 :%!xxd #在命令模式下输入.. 切换回默认显示 :%!xxd -r

    vi/vim常用: 16进制显示

    #打开file文件
    vim file
    #在命令模式下输入.. 以16进制显示
    :%!xxd
    #在命令模式下输入.. 切换回默认显示
    :%!xxd -r
    
    展开全文
  • 去掉16进制显示

    去掉16进制显示

    展开全文
  • 将一个txt文件转化为16进制显示的txt文件
  • Win32汇编语言对字符串加密并用16进制显示
  • 汇编语言实现运算结果16进制显示 今天花了2个小时终于把有关汇编语言16进制的运算结果显示出来了,不说自己有多厉害,但至少尝试出来了,不过这尝试的过程让自己觉得不是太有这方面的天赋,因为代码仅仅10几行,硬着...

    汇编语言实现运算结果16进制显示
    今天花了2个小时终于把有关汇编语言16进制的运算结果显示出来了,不说自己有多厉害,但至少尝试出来了,不过这尝试的过程让自己觉得不是太有这方面的天赋,因为代码仅仅10几行,硬着头皮去查资料找其中错误,这觉得的是有点浪费时间了,不过对这方面的乐趣还是有的,扎扎实实去做吧,即使用最愚蠢的方法解决了,人总会一点一点在这过程中进步的,不要怀疑自己,加油!

    `DATA SEGMENT
        DATA1 DB 86
        DATA2 DB 34
        SUM DB 100 DUP ('$')
        COUNT DW 0
    DATA ENDS
    
    CODE SEGMENT
        ASSUME CS:CODE,DS:DATA
    START: MOV AX, DATA
           MOV DS, AX
           MOV BX,OFFSET SUM
           
           MOV AL,DATA1
           ADD AL,DATA2
           CBW
           MOV CL,10
           
    STEP:  DIV CL       
           ADD AH,30H
           MOV [BX+2],AH
           SUB AL,0
           JZ SHOW
           CBW
           DEC BX
           JMP STEP
           
    SHOW:  LEA DX,OFFSET SUM
           MOV AH,09
           INT 21H
           MOV AH, 4CH
           INT 21H
           
    CODE ENDS
           END START`
    
    展开全文
  • Qt 将字符串转成16进制显示

    万次阅读 2018-06-06 10:53:02
    最近项目用到了需要将字符串转换成16进制显示。这玩意折腾了一上午。首先,数据块内容struct UserData { char Head[3] = {'X','J','J'}; char Flag = '1'-'0x30'; char X_Position = '1'-'0x30'; char Y_...
  • 用UE的人都会觉得16进制显示文件灰常方便。为啥捏?当你要对文件加密、转码、编码的时候,蹦出一堆01二进制看着都会头大。毕竟十六进制显示文件简短方便。至少中考高考时涂过卡吧,1+2+4+8能算明白是几吧。当然,...
  • 字符串16进制显示

    2013-07-24 00:24:57
    最近在项目中调试串口,,总结封装了字符串转化为16进制显示的算法,串口数据发送一般为ASCII和16进制两种,当收到数据时数据也有ASCII和16进制显示两种方式,下面给出一种转化算法,该算法基于字符类型参数化的模板实现,...
  • 本VI为一种16进制数通过转换显示成正常的字符串的代码。很多朋友在写串口程序时可能经常碰到接收到的是十六进制数字型信息,但最终要处理的是字符串信息。通过这个VI可以解决该问题
  • 输入10位BCD码,转换为16进制显示 输入10位BCD码,转换为16进制显示
  • void CComTestDlg::OnComm() { // TODO: Add your control notification handler code here VARIANT variant_inp;//定义一个VARIANT类对象 ...显示代码如上,请问怎样改才能让它16进制显示
  • 这里写自定义目录标题 //serial_port.cpp #include <ros/ros.h> #include <serial/serial.h> #include // #include <std_msgs/String.h>...//数据类型很重要,对于通讯协议是16进制数据码的
  • hexdump - ascii, decimal, hexadecimal, octal ...-c 每单元以字节为单位,显示出对应的ASCII码-C 每单元以字节为单位,同时显示十六机制和ASCII码例:[[emailprotected] code]$ hexdump -c txtfile0000000thequic...
  • 如题,我就是要查看当前变量的十六进制值是多少?默认情况下显示的十进制数据,怎么办? 解决方法:简单。如下截图所示: ...如此,就可以查看16进制显示的模样了。如下: ---- The End. ...
  • 16进制显示mtd2块的内容  hexdump -C /dev/mtd2 查看系统MTD的分区  root@SongJia:/etc/config# hexdump -C /dev/mtd2 00000000 28 76 00 02 02 06 00 00 0d a0 00 00 00 00 00 00 |(v..............| ...
  • MFC读取bin文件并以16进制显示出来

    千次阅读 2019-04-06 17:38:16
    **MFC读取bin文件并以16进制显示出来** 最近由于项目需要。需要对目标板的bin文件进行修改后使用。所以就想自己写一个上位机小工具来进行操作,结果在做的过程中遇到了一些意想之外问题(本人MFC不熟,C++水平有限...
  • eclipse 16进制显示

    千次阅读 2015-02-09 16:20:08
    debug模式下使用16进制(Hex)查看...因为工作中需要查看byte[]原始编码,eclipse中debug模式下默认查看byte使用10进制显示,上网查找发现配置为16进制(Hex)显示的办法,记录下来备忘 在debug模式试图下,Variab
  • 一种字符串转化为16进制显示的算法 作者:天道酬勤posted on 2009-06-27   最近在项目中调试串口,,总结封装了字符串转化为16进制显示的算法,串口数据发送一般为ASCII和16进制两种,当收到数据时数据也有ASCII和...
  • 创建一个windows应用程序,打开一个标准的对话框,指定读取的文件,然后把改文件显示为二进制,在多行文本中逐个显示文件中的每个字节,每行显示16个字节。以16进制格式显示该字节的值。排列整齐,采用FileStream类
  • 在网上找了个JS实现的Base64编码转换,所以就想自己研究下,界面... 编码结果以ASCII码16进制显示 解码结果以ASCII码16进制显示 Base64编码或解码结果: Base64编码说明  Base64编码要求把3个...
  • notepad++ 16进制显示

    2017-12-29 17:06:01
    把.dll文件方在安装目录下的plugins文件中 重启notepad++即可。
  • NotePad++实现16进制显示文本的方法

    千次阅读 2017-02-20 13:17:42
    1、下载 HexEditor.dll 2、将HexEditor.dll放到NotePad++安装目录下的【plugins...4、点击【插件-->Hex-Editor--->Vew in Hex】,即可实现16进制显示。 HexEditor.dll下载链接 http://download.csdn.ne

空空如也

空空如也

1 2 3 4 5 ... 20
收藏数 4,194
精华内容 1,677
关键字:

16进制显示